Thomas (Tom) Shults - Class Of 1960

OBITUARY FROM THE POST-TRIBUNE WEBSITE:

THOMAS L. SHULTS Age 60, of Hobart, IN, passed away on Wednesday, July 9, 2003 at St. Anthony Hospital in Crown Point, IN.

Thomas was born in Valparaiso, IN, July 31, 1942 to Milton and Ethel M. Shults. Thomas served in the US Marine Corp for 3 1/2 years and retired from the U.S. Air Force. He was a member of the Hobart VFW Post #5365, the Hobart American Legion Post #54, and the Hobart FOP Lodge #121. He enjoyed golfing and bowling. Thomas also worked a fair number of part time jobs during his life time, most recently, working as a part time bookkeeper at Goff Construction and various computer related jobs at Plastic Line Company in Merrillville.

Thomas is preceded in death by his parents, Milton and Ethel Shults and a great nephew Kristopher. Thomas is survived by a sister, Kathleen (Robert) Winovich of Merrillville, IN; a brother, Howard (Loy) Shults of Porter, IN; 5 nieces; 1 nephew; 2 great nieces; 1 great nephew and many good friends in the Hobart area.
